5th Annual Hospice Ride for Angels

The day turned out to be beautiful with blue skies, food, music, and friends from all over coming together to help us raise money for the Mike Conley Hospice House in Clermont. And raise money you did. The total raised is absolutely incredible - $22, 650.34!

Once again your Chapter put together a day to remember. So many of you donated your time and money. The success of our event could not be possible without your tireless efforts over many months of going out soliciting, and collecting, donations for our auction and giveaway prizes.

“Thank You” goes out to all of you for your dedication and hard work in bringing this event together. We cannot be successful without a cohesive team effort. And once again your Chapter put together a team to be proud of.
